On 25 Jan 2006 at 11:08, Juliet Kemp wrote: > Hi, > > How long is it normal for pruning/purging a volume to take? I have > found that it takes several hours, even if only purging 2 or 3 jobs (& > incremental jobs, rather than full ones) - this obviously can delay > backups quite significantly. > > Does the purge/prune actually require interaction with the tape? Or > just the database?
Just the database. See what's running during that time.
